## Basics of motor drives

First of all, let's talk about the basic concept of motor drive. Motor drive is the process of using electrical energy to drive mechanical equipment, and in the logistics equipment industry, the role of robot motors is particularly important. Not only do they increase efficiency, but they also provide precise control over every movement. ## Advantages of Robot Motors

So, why do robot motors play a vital role in the logistics industry? First and foremost, handling and precision are its biggest strengths. Thanks to advanced control technology, the robot's motors are able to achieve more complex movement trajectories, which are as elegant and precise as dancing. At the same time, they also have a high degree of durability and can work in a variety of harsh environments, which can be described as a "lifesaver" for the logistics industry.

In addition, the intelligent level of robot motors is also constantly improving. Through machine learning and big data analytics, they are able to gradually "learn" how to optimize workflows and even anticipate potential problems and adjust themselves. This self-adaptability is an important embodiment of the intelligence of modern logistics equipment.
